南機場 彰化肉圓 is in Nanjichang Night Market in Taipei's Zhongzheng District, its signature the hand-made Changhua-style ba-wan — a rice-batter skin low-temperature oil-blanched until soft, springy, and translucent, filled with pork and diced bamboo shoot, then drizzled with sweet red sauce and soy paste and topped with cilantro, NT$55 each. There's also mushroom fish-ball soup and pork-ball soup to go with it. One diner said “tasty,” though another felt “for the Wanhua area it's pricey, and no different from ordinary ba-wan” — opinions vary.

The stall runs on a “pay first, please queue” system, with a line when busy, and it often hangs up a “sold out for today” sign before closing time. The hours are short — just the three hours from 1:30pm to 4:30pm — so time it right and come early.
